    Rethought Ideas and Features Gothic Sequel in mod Diccuric.

    Hi, everybody. I am a modder and explorer of alpha/beta content in Gothic series games. This time I would like to talk to you about their new findings and conclusions made on the analysis of information and ideas implemented in the most famous and the most interesting and innovative mod for Gothic - Diccuric. So, what is this mod? I'll tell you.
    The plot of this modification is based on the rethought ideas and features of the Gothic sequel, while each developer of this mod already had its own copy of the sequel with documentation on it. (I'll remind you that the original project from the Gothic sequel on CD was donated to the German modder Torsten Evers when he asked Bjorn Pankratz for it in early 2002, later the entire AMT team had the resources and handed them over to the Ragnarok Team)
    So, we turn to the practical part of the analysis of rethought ideas:
    1. the corneal plant is a revised version of the bloody Thistle plant from the sequel, which also strangely grows on the coasts, the bottoms of reservoirs.
    2. The theme triggers when the hero gets into some strictly defined place which leads to the triggering of a script was also developed in the sequel and, accordingly, flowed and diccuric.
    3. Tailor - pure copy of the tailor and the sequel, but without the mobsi object, because it was impossible to use.
    4. Wood berry has exactly the same look as in the sequel, although in Gothic 1 this model was for another berry.
    5. Berry "Shadow Troll" - similarly, the idea of a sequel.
    6. Arena also has a similar implementation on the part of the idea with a sequel - for example, opening/closing bars on combat.
    7. The essence of a traders Diccuric copied from the merchants to the artisans of the sequel - agona, helvegor etc.
    8. Mission Taliasan is an extended revised variation of the quest mage fire of Morogh of the sequel.
    9. Quest to fix the old platform and the idea of managing the workers was taken from the documentation of the Gothic sequel.
    10. What about NPCs, I generally keep quiet, especially about Albin and Berengar, then the naked eye can see that they are taken from the sequel, and even their character Diccuric multiplied and doubly revealed the intention with the sequel.

    That is, in fact, that sort of thing. Now you know so Diccuric was so interesting and innovative in implementing ideas and quests.

    Inaccurate translation, in Russian Editions these berries had other names. But I found another feature associated with these berries is the way of their growth, in Gothic 1 they are alone, in sequel and diccuric they grow in large numbers in one place.
    Let's continue, I have identified a number of similar ideas:
    - Camp in the sequel and diccuric much protected. In diccuric from the wolves that raid, in the sequel from the orcs.
    - There is a place of training for recruits by the commander of the mentor. They lecture the soldiers of Berengar.
    - A bottle of wine for soldier Slate is similar to the idea from the sequel. (Sleepy wine for Geryon, necessary in the thieves ' quest)
    - The idea of mad water Mages in Diccuric could appear in the developers after meeting with the Possessed of the Sequel.

    Yes because of the ideas of Stefan Nyul to have specific rules for the plants, where they grow and how and how much etc. So that the people putting those items in the world aren't doing the same failure as in Gothic 1, placing "Höhlenpilze" all over the place without thought.
